Subject: Retirement of the Corvane 300 line

Team,

The Corvane 300 line retires at the end of Q3. No new orders after the cutoff. Support continues for existing units for eighteen months. Marris will coordinate customer notices; Delvin handles inventory drawdown. Heads of department must confirm transition plans by Friday. Do not forward this message outside the executive group. The rationale and next steps for the replacement line are set out in the confidential note below.

management briefing: The steering committee signed off on a budget of $470.5 million for Project Julax.

Key ceremony checklist, item 7 — Vendored fonts. Confirm all third-party typefaces in the Quillset bundle are checked into `vendor/fonts` with license files intact. The signing key for the font manifest lives in the ceremony vault at the Harrowgate office. Before signing, unseal the vault with the recovery passphrase noted below.

unlock words, fawig-bagef: olidor-holir-istox-holath-tamys-quenion-giliel

- [ ] **Image slimming check** — Make sure the Pallet Cutter stage actually ran and the final image for `orderflow-api` is under 180 MB. We've had two releases where the multi-stage build silently fell back to the fat base image. Pull the image, eyeball the layer sizes, and confirm the slimming step's trace token matches the one printed below.

session token of bahaf-kawig = htk9_82f95f87e

Q3 revenue: 4% under plan. Kelverton territory missed badly; Ostrand and Pellmere overperformed. Root causes: delayed Fenwick Pro shipments, one rep vacancy, aggressive discounting by Quillart Systems. Pipeline coverage now 2.1x, up from 1.7x. Actions: rebalance quotas across the corridor, freeze discretionary discounts above 12%, accelerate hiring in Kelverton. Finance should re-forecast against the revised quota model by month-end. Full territory workbook circulated separately. The strategic rationale driving these moves follows below.

management briefing: Only 7 of the 120 pilot accounts renewed Ralael, so a churn review is set for January 1.